Under general supervision, this position develops and implements specialized recreational programs and activities. Essential duties and functions, pursuant to the Americans with Disabilities Act, may include developing, marketing, scheduling, implementing, conducting, and coordinating Citywide activities, programs, and special events. This role also involves coaching and officiating sporting activities, ensuring all events and activities conform to appropriate safety rules, and modifying classes and workshops to accommodate individuals with a variety of disabilities. The position requires preparing and reviewing payments, cash receipts, billing, or other accounting transactions, coordinating with other organizations, soliciting donations, transporting and/or accompanying program and event participants, and providing participants and the general public with information. Additionally, it involves completing and maintaining forms, records, and reports, and ensuring proper facility and equipment set up and maintenance, as well as maintaining inventory of supplies, tools, equipment, trophies, prizes, and mementos. This role may provide leadership, work assignments, evaluation, and guidance to others.
